Shekinah Christian is 1-9 against Madison Christian since January of 2021 but they'll have a chance to close the gap a little bit on Monday. The Flames will square off against the Eagles at 7:30 p.m. Both teams are coming into the game red-hot, with Shekinah Christian sitting on seven straight victories and Madison Christian on three.
Shekinah Christian took a 23-point defeat the last time they faced off against West Jefferson, but this time they managed to keep it close and that made all the difference. The Flames had just enough and edged out the Roughriders 50-47. For those keeping track at home, that's the closest win the Flames have posted since November 25, 2024.

Shekinah Christian's success was the result of a balanced attack that saw several players step up, but Haylee Beachy led the charge by shooting 42% from the field on her way to 15 points and three steals. Beachy is also on a roll when it comes to three-point shooting accuracy, as she's posted one of at least 43% in the last seven games she's played. Noelia Wanty was another key player, putting up six points in addition to eight boards and four steals.
Shekinah Christian smashed the offensive glass and finished the game with 16 offensive boards. That's the most offensive rebounds they've posted since back in December of 2025.
Meanwhile, Madison Christian took their matchup on Thursday with ease, bagging a 48-10 victory over Tree of Life Christian. The Eagles have made a habit of sweeping their opponents off the court, having now won eight contests by 21 points or more this season.
Shekinah Christian's record is now 13-3. As for Madison Christian, their record now sits at 14-3.
Shekinah Christian strolled past Madison Christian in their previous matchup back in December of 2025 by a score of 43-28. The rematch might be a little tougher for the Flames since the squad won't have the home-court advantage this time around. We'll see if the change in venue makes a difference.
